The most pronounced feature of Jyne's face was her mouth, and it
seemed proud of its teeth, especially of the top row. Without any
apparent effort, the last tooth there was always visible. She was a
great power in the bush, being styled by the folk themselves
"Rabbit Ketcher," which, translated, means midwife. And the airs
Jyne gave herself were justifiable, for she was the only "Rabbit
Ketcher" this side of the township. To bring a qualified midwife
from civilization would have represented a crippling expenditure to
these cockies. Jyne's moderate fees were usually four-legged.
